TRELLEBORG, Sweden (Feb. 6)—Trelleborg A.B. has bought sealing profiles maker EPG Inc. of Streetsboro, Ohio, and will add the operation to its Building Systems business.
EPG makes polymer sealing products such as extruded profiles and pipe seals, primarily for the construction industry. Trelleborg described EPG as a "leader within its niches, mainly in commercial building design, and is capturing an increasing share of the residential market."
Terms of the deal were not disclosed.
Privately owned EPG employs about 140 and has annual sales of about $22 million. The company has two plants in Aurora, Ohio.
"EPG provides us an excellent growth platform for our operations in North America," said Trelleborg Building Systems President Peter Suter in a prepared statement. Pointing out that Trelleborg has a leading position in extruded profiles in Europe, Suter said, "We will now have the opportunity to develop and transfer our know-how to the U.S. market."
